帝国cms火车头发布模块怎么写
时间 : 2023-11-20 22:30:02声明: : 文章内容来自网络,不保证准确性,请自行甄别信息有效性

最佳答案

标题:帝国CMS火车头发布模块的使用方法和编写步骤

导语:帝国CMS作为一款功能强大的内容管理系统,火车头发布模块是它的一个重要功能之一。本文将为大家介绍火车头发布模块的使用方法和编写步骤,帮助您更好地利用这个模块来管理和发布内容。

一、火车头发布模块的基本介绍

火车头发布模块是帝国CMS的一个核心模块,它为用户提供了方便快捷地发布内容的功能。通过火车头发布模块,用户可以自定义文章的标题、副标题、作者、发布时间等信息,并可以在文章正文中插入图片、视频、音频等多媒体内容。

二、使用方法

1. 登录帝国CMS后台管理系统,进入火车头发布模块。

2. 点击“新建文章”按钮,进入文章编辑页面。

3. 在文章编辑页面中,填写文章的标题、副标题、作者等信息。

4. 在文章正文区域,可以使用富文本编辑器进行文章内容的编写和编辑。可以插入图片、视频、音频等多媒体内容,并对其进行格式和布局的调整。

5. 在文章编辑完成后,点击“发布”按钮,即可将文章发布到前台网站中。

三、编写步骤

1. 在帝国CMS的后台管理系统中,找到火车头发布模块的相关文件。

2. 根据系统提供的模板文件,创建自己的发布模块。可以根据需求进行模块的定制和扩展。

3. 在模块中定义需要的表单字段,包括文章标题、副标题、作者、发布时间等。可以使用帝国CMS提供的表单字段类型,或根据需要自定义字段类型。

4. 在模块中处理用户提交的文章信息,并将其存储到数据库中。

5. 在模块中编写页面展示的逻辑,包括文章列表页和文章详情页的设计和实现。

6. 在前台网站中调用模块,将其显示在相应的位置。可以根据需要进行样式和布局的调整。

总结:

通过使用帝国CMS的火车头发布模块,您可以方便地管理和发布内容。希望本文对您了解火车头发布模块的使用方法和编写步骤有所帮助,祝您在帝国CMS的使用中取得更好的效果!

其他答案

在帝国CMS中,火车头发布模块是一种方便用户发布信息的功能。下面是一个示例代码,可以作为你编写火车头发布模块的参考:

<?php

require_once("../include/common.inc.php"); // 引入帝国CMS的公共文件

if(empty($action)) {

// 显示发布页面

if(!$cfg_ml->IsLogin()) {

// 如果用户未登录,跳转到登录页面

header("Location: /member/login.php");

exit();

} else {

// 获取当前用户信息

$userid = $cfg_ml->M_ID;

$username = $cfg_ml->M_UserName;

$usertype = $cfg_ml->M_MbType;

// 显示发布界面

// ...

}

} else if($action == "save") {

// 处理发布请求

// 校验表单数据

// ...

// 保存信息到数据库

// ...

// 显示发布成功页面

// ...

}

?>

上面的代码中,通过判断 `$action` 的值来决定是显示发布页面还是处理发布请求。如果 `$action` 为空,则显示发布页面;如果 `$action` 的值为 "save",则表示用户已经填写完表单,并点击了发布按钮,需要处理发布请求。

发布页面的内容可以根据你的具体需求自定义。在发布页面中,用户可以填写相应的字段,如标题、正文、作者等等。你可以根据火车头发布模块的需求,来自定义字段的输入方式和显示。

在处理发布请求时,你需要校验用户提交的表单数据,确保数据的合法性、完整性等。校验的方式可能根据你的具体需求而定,可以使用帝国CMS提供的函数或自定义的方法来进行校验。

当校验通过后,你可以将用户填写的相关信息保存到数据库中,以便以后的检索和显示。保存信息到数据库的方式,可以使用帝国CMS提供的数据库操作函数或者自定义的方法。

最后,在发布成功页面中,你可以展示发布成功的提示信息,如显示发布的文章标题、发布时间等等。你可以根据具体需求来展示相应的内容。

需要注意的是,上面的代码只是一个示例,具体的火车头发布模块的实现要根据你的需求进行相应的调整和扩展。另外,为了保障代码的安全性和可靠性,你还需要进行一些安全防护措施,如防止SQL注入、XSS等攻击。